Многосеточная интерполяция в неоднородных сетках - от более крупных к более мелким точкам сетки - PullRequest
2 голосов
/ 14 февраля 2012

Я изо всех сил пытаюсь найти практическое решение моей проблемы и был бы очень рад, если бы вы могли помочь:

Учитывая несколько разбросанных координат начальной точки (черные точки на прилагаемом рисунке) на неоднородномгрубая сетка, я хотел бы иметь вложенный цикл для отображения координат более мелких точек сетки (как показано желтыми и красными точками), каждая из которых находится в середине более грубого квадратного угла.И сохраните все точки в массиве.

Какой самый простой способ сделать это в Matlab?

Example grid

Рисунок включен: http://inciinwonderland.blogspot.com/

1 Ответ

0 голосов
/ 04 октября 2013

Я не знаю, насколько это серьезно для вас, что они действительно на диагонали, но для супер простого метода вы могли бы:

Взять 4 внешних пункта, вывести среднее значение из этогои принять это как новый пункт.Эти точки впоследствии будут лежать где-то рядом с серединой более грубых точек сетки.Puls: это легко зацикливается и настолько просто, что можно попробовать, даже если это не совсем то, что вы ищете.

Кстати: точки на границах - это средство верхней и верхней части.нижние (2) баллы.То же самое для горизонтали.

...